There's a number of reasons not to teach that way

You mentioned one in the transition aspect. You're also more likely to get in foul trouble with that method. It really boils down to every philosophy point is a choice, and there's not many choices that are all positives and no negatives So you look at what your team is and then decide where you can/should take chances I think MY feels if they aren't aggressive in attacking the offensive glass then they will have to play at a much higher tempo to make up for the lost and inefficient possessions. If you have a team of 5 sharpshooters on the floor, you'll want to limit transition points because you know your efficiency will ultimately win out. You're more skilled than the other team. This current roster isn't going to out-skill most teams. So MY is having to do more out-coaching/strategizing than in previous years Minimize your weaknesses and try to force the game into situations that play to your strengths.
